By Tube
District Line - Kensington Olympia underground station.

By Bus
Olympia is located midway between Kensington High Street and Hammersmith and is served by a number of frequent bus services. These include:

9 - Aldwych - Trafalgar Square - Piccadilly - Kensington High Street - Hammersmith - Mortlake (Mortlake on Sundays only).
9A - Kensington High Street - Hammersmith - Mortlake.
10 - Hammersmith - Kensington High Street - Knightsbridge - Marble Arch - Oxford Circus - Tottenham Court Road - Euston BR station.
27 - Camden Town - Paddington - Notting Hill Gate - Kensington High Street - Hammersmith - Turnham Green.
28 - Wandsworth - Fulham - Kensington High Street - Notting Hill Gate - Kilburn - Golders Green.
49 - Shepherds Bush - Kensington High Street - South Kensington - Battersea - Clapham Junction.

By Rail
Olympia has its own dedicated railway station, Kensington Olympia, which provides direct links to Gatwick Airport and the Midlands, with connecting services to the rest of the UK. The North London Line provides a link from Clapham Junction and Willesden. All of London's major railway termini are linked to Olympia's underground station, via Earls Court tube station.

By Car
Earls Court Olympia is close to the M3, M4, M25 and M40/41. The M25 there is easy access to the M1, M2 and M11. Inner London is accessible via the North and South Circular. By Air
Heathrow Airport - Direct Underground service to Earls Court on Piccadilly Line then District Line to Olympia Gatwick Airport - Direct Rail services to Olympia and Victoria London City Airport - Travel via Airbus to Liverpool St. then on the underground via Notting Hill Gate to Olympia
